About Chlorprothixene hydrochloride

Chlorprothixene hydrochloride Synonym: 2-Chloro-9-(3-dimethylaminopropylidene)thioxanthene hydrochloride CAS Number 6469-93-8 Empirical Formula (Hill Notation) C18H18ClNS HCl Molecular Weight 352.32 form neat format neat

Usage : Calcium gluconate is the calcium salt of gluconic acid, an intravenous medication used to treat conditions arising from calcium deficiencies such as hypocalcemic tetany, hypocalcemia related to hypoparathyrodism, and hypocalcemia due to rapid growth or pregnancy.

Usage : Bifenazate is an insecticide approved for use in the EU. It has a low water solubility, volatile and would not be expected to leach to groundwater. Bifenate is also not expected to persist in soil or water systems. It is highly toxic to mammals and a recognised skin, eye and respiratory system irritant.
